Confused Sideline Reporter Unable To Follow Game He's Covering
SkyTV's Chris Kamara had one job at this weekend's Portsmouth-Blackburn match: Watch the game. And maybe try to pay attention to what happens. He failed miserably on both counts.
Watch as "Soccer Saturday" studio host Jeff Stelling throws it out to Kamara for details about a red card booking—and Kamara is forced to confess he has no idea what the hell Stelling is talking about. He did notice a player leave the pitch, but assumed it was a normal substitution. A red card? No one told Chris about that! Hey, at least he figured how the scoreboard works.
So relax, Americans. There's no shame in admitting that you don't follow or understand soccer, because apparently even people who are paid to do it find it to be a daunting task. The rules are very confusing!
